摘要

PURPOSE:To recirculate an optimum volume of exhaust gas according to an operating condition by controlling a negative pressure value transmitted to a negative pressure chamber of EGR control valve by a throttle valve opening and an exhaust gas concentration for an exhaust gas recirculation system. CONSTITUTION:Intake/exhaust pipes 2 and 3 of internal combustion engine 1 are communicated with exhaust gas reflux tubes 6 and 13 having an EGR valve 5. One side of a negative pressure tube 20 of a negative pressure chamber 17 of EGR valve 5 is communicating with the intake pipe locating at upper stream of a throttle valve 4, other side thereof being communicating with an intake pipe 2 locating at downsteam of throttle valve 4 through a regulator 9. A regulator 9 is provided with a diaphragm 10 for varying the force of spring 14 of magnet valte 100 which regulates change-over valve 23 and change-over valve 23. Then, the magnet valve 100 is regulated by a computer 103 which receives an opening signal of throttle valve 4 and a signal of concentration sensor 106, and the exhaust gas pressure of reflux tube 6 is acturaing on the bottom chamber 11 of diaphragm 10.
